Redis在Windows与Linux上的部署指南
redis windows linux

首页 2024-12-22 17:53:53



Redis在Windows与Linux平台上的卓越表现与应用前景 在当今信息化高速发展的时代,数据存储与高速访问已成为各类应用系统的核心需求

    Redis,作为一款开源的高性能键值存储数据库,凭借其丰富的数据类型、高速的数据读写能力和灵活的数据结构,已经在全球范围内得到了广泛的应用

    无论是Windows还是Linux操作系统,Redis都展现出了其无与伦比的性能和稳定性,成为众多开发者和企业架构师的首选

     Redis简介 Redis,全称Remote Dictionary Server,是一个开源的使用ANSI C语言编写、支持网络、可基于内存亦可持久化的日志型、Key-Value数据库,并提供多种语言的API

    Redis支持字符串(strings)、哈希(hashes)、列表(lists)、集合(sets)、有序集合(sorted sets)与范围查询、bitmaps、hyperloglogs和地理空间(geospatial)索引半径查询等数据类型

    Redis内置了复制、Lua脚本、LRU缓存、事务和不同级别的磁盘持久化功能,同时通过Redis Sentinel和Redis Cluster提供了高可用性

     Redis在Windows平台上的表现 长久以来,Redis更多地被看作是一款Linux上的数据库产品

    然而,随着Redis在Windows平台上的官方支持和社区贡献的增强,Redis在Windows上也逐渐展现出了其强大的功能

     1. 兼容性提升 Redis在Windows上的兼容性得到了显著提升

    微软和Redis社区共同努力,使得Redis能够在Windows环境中稳定运行,且与其他Windows服务(如IIS、SQL Server等)无缝集成

    这意味着,即使你的应用环境是基于Windows的,你仍然可以利用Redis提供的高性能数据存储和访问能力

     2. 部署与配置简化 Redis在Windows上的部署和配置过程已经变得非常简单

    你可以通过下载Redis的Windows安装包,或者使用Chocolatey、Scoop等Windows包管理器来安装Redis

    配置过程也完全图形化,你可以通过修改配置文件或使用命令行工具来轻松调整Redis的设置

     3. 强大的开发工具支持 Windows平台上的开发工具对Redis的支持也非常全面

    无论是Visual Studio、JetBrains Rider还是其他IDE,你都可以找到适合Redis的开发插件和扩展

    这些工具不仅提供了对Redis命令的语法高亮、自动补全等功能,还允许你直接在IDE中监控Redis的性能和状态

     4. 跨平台兼容性 Redis在Windows上的另一个显著优势是其跨平台兼容性

    这意味着,你可以在不同的操作系统之间无缝迁移Redis数据和服务

    如果你的应用需要在Windows和Linux之间切换或并行运行,Redis将为你提供一个一致的数据存储和访问接口

     Redis在Linux平台上的优势 尽管Redis在Windows上取得了显著的进步,但它在Linux平台上仍然保持着无可比拟的优势

     1

nat123映射怎么用?超详细步骤,外网访问内网轻松搞定
nat123域名怎么用?两种方式轻松搞定
nat123怎么用?简单几步实现内网穿透
内网穿透工具对比:nat123、花生壳与轻量新选择
远程访问内网很简单:用对工具,一“箭”穿透
ngrok下载完全指南:从入门到获取客户端
内网远程桌面软件:穿透局域网边界的数字窗口
从外网远程访问内网服务器的完整方案
Windows Server 2008端口转发完全教程:netsh命令添加/查看/删除/重置
为什么三层交换机转发比Linux服务器快?转发表硬件加速的秘密